American Airlines approves O’Hare expansion deal

The City Council Aviation Committee has approved the first step toward the $8.5 billion OHare Expansion.

American Airlines briefly opposed the expansion, but caved when given a vague promise to speed up construction of a few gates to remain competitive with United Airlines.

Mayor Emanuel is celebrating the deal, “It’s an inflection point for the City of Chicago where we’re not only going to lead the country, but we’re going to lead the world in moderizing the aviation system in some many ways from the terminals to the runways to the gates.”

The mayor claimed the O’Hare expansion will create 60,000. He didn’t say it’ll cause more noise and congestion.
